libslepc3.6.1-dbg binary package in Ubuntu Xenial ppc64el

 SLEPc is a software library for the solution of large scale sparse eigenvalue
 problems on parallel computers. It is an extension of PETSc and can be used
 for either standard or generalized eigenproblems, with real or complex
 arithmetic. It can also be used for computing a partial SVD of a large,
 sparse, rectangular matrix.
 .
 This package contains the debugging libraries for SLEPc with real numbers.
